The 3 months correlation between WiseChip and Paiho is 0.4.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ding WiseChip Semiconductor and Paiho Shih Holdings in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Paiho Shih Holdings and WiseChip Semiconductor is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on WiseChip Semiconductor are associated (or correlated) with Paiho Shih.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Paiho Shih Holdings has no effect on the direction of WiseChip Semiconductor i.e., WiseChip Semiconductor and Paiho Shih go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with WiseChip Semiconductor and Paiho Shih
The main advantage of trading using opposite WiseChip Semiconductor and Paiho Shih posit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if WiseChip Semiconductor position performs unexpectedly, Paiho Shih can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
